A Statement of Intentions is a legal document that outlines a party's intentions regarding a particular matter, often used in bankruptcy proceedings to declare a debtor's intention concerning specific assets.
Individuals or entities that are filing for bankruptcy are typically required to file a Statement of Intentions as part of their bankruptcy documentation to inform creditors and the court of their intentions regarding their assets.
To fill out a Statement of Intentions, provide detailed information regarding each asset, indicate whether you intend to keep or surrender the asset, and ensure you sign and date the document as required by bankruptcy laws.
The purpose of the Statement of Intentions is to inform the bankruptcy court and creditors of a debtor's plans regarding property assets, thereby facilitating the bankruptcy process and ensuring transparency.
The Statement of Intentions must report information such as the type of asset, value, whether the debtor intends to keep or surrender the asset, and any related loan details or creditor information.
